TTAN Key Business Developments
Release Date: March 13, 2025
- Total Revenue (FY 2025): $772 million, 26% year-over-year growth.
- Subscription Revenue Growth (FY 2025): 28% year-over-year.
- Incremental Operating Margins (FY 2025): 27%, over 600 basis points improvement.
- Free Cash Flow (FY 2025): Positive for the first time.
- Gross Transaction Volume (Q4 2025): $17 billion, 26% year-over-year growth.
- Total Revenue (Q4 2025): $209.3 million, 29% year-over-year growth.
- Usage Revenue (Q4 2025): $43.4 million, 26% year-over-year growth.
- Subscription Revenue (Q4 2025): $156.7 million, 31% year-over-year growth.
- Net Dollar Retention (Q4 2025): Greater than 110%.
- Gross Dollar Retention (FY 2025): Greater than 95%.
- Total Active Customers (FY 2025): Approximately 9,500, 18% year-over-year growth.
- Platform Gross Margin (Q4 2025): 76.7%, 30 basis points improvement year-over-year.
- Total Gross Margin (Q4 2025): 70.2%, 80 basis points improvement year-over-year.
- Operating Income (Q4 2025): $6.9 million, 3.3% operating margin, 200 basis points improvement year-over-year.
- Free Cash Flow (Q4 2025): $10.8 million, up from negative $2.2 million in the prior year.
- Cash and Cash Equivalents (End of Q4 2025): $442 million.
- Debt (End of Q4 2025): $105 million.
- Q1 2026 Revenue Guidance: $207 million to $209 million.
- Q1 2026 Operating Income Guidance: $12 million to $13 million.
- FY 2026 Revenue Guidance: $895 million to $905 million.
- FY 2026 Operating Income Guidance: $48 million to $53 million.

Positive Points
- ServiceTitan Inc (TTAN, Financial) reported a strong fiscal year 2025 with total revenue of $772 million, marking a 26% year-over-year growth.
- The company achieved a 28% year-over-year increase in subscription revenue, contributing significantly to overall growth.
- ServiceTitan Inc (TTAN) was free cash flow positive for the first time, indicating improved financial health.
- The company expanded its market presence by addressing more than 10 trades in both residential and commercial markets.
- ServiceTitan Inc (TTAN) saw a 29% year-over-year increase in Q4 total revenue, driven by strong growth in subscription and usage revenue.
Negative Points
- The company faces external variables such as macroeconomic conditions and weather patterns that impact Gross Transaction Volume (GTV).
- Q1 of fiscal 2026 is expected to have a 150 basis point headwind due to one fewer business day compared to the previous year.
- There is a shift in customer success metrics, which may impact platform gross margins and sales and marketing expenses.
- Despite strong Q4 performance, the company does not expect the same level of outperformance in GTV to continue consistently.
- ServiceTitan Inc (TTAN) acknowledges that no business is recession-proof, and macroeconomic uncertainties could affect future performance.
